๐ ๐บ๏ธ Getting There
The Hpa-An Night Market, also known as Kan Thar Yar Night Market, is easily accessible within Hpa-An town. You can take a short tuk-tuk ride from most accommodations. It's a popular spot, so asking your hotel or guesthouse for directions will be straightforward.
Yes, it's located by a lake and is a well-known local gathering spot. Most locals will know it as Kan Thar Yar Night Market.
The market typically opens around 3 PM and stays busy into the evening.
While specific parking lots aren't usually mentioned, you can typically find space for motorbikes and tuk-tuks nearby.
If your accommodation is centrally located in Hpa-An, walking to the night market is a pleasant option, especially in the cooler evenings.
๐ซ ๐ซ Tickets & Entry
No, there is no entrance fee to visit the Hpa-An Night Market. It's a public space for everyone to enjoy the food and atmosphere.
Tickets are not required as there is no admission fee. You can simply show up and start exploring the food stalls.
For a less crowded experience, try visiting on a weekday evening or earlier in the evening, shortly after the stalls open around 3 PM. Weekends are significantly busier.
The market is family-friendly and suitable for all ages. Children can enjoy treats like cotton candy.
It's best to have local currency (Myanmar Kyat) for purchases at the market. While some vendors might accept USD for larger items, it's not guaranteed for small food purchases.
๐ฝ๏ธ ๐ฝ๏ธ Food & Dining
You'll find a wide variety of Burmese and Karen street food, including fried snacks, rice and noodle dishes, fresh fruit juices, smoothies, seafood, salads, and even unique items like fried insects.
While many dishes are meat-based, you can often find fruit stalls, fresh juices, and some vegetable-based salads or noodle dishes. It's advisable to ask vendors about ingredients if you have dietary restrictions.
The prices are very affordable, making it a great place to eat on a budget. You can enjoy a full meal for a few dollars.
Absolutely! Dishes like Kayin Taw Hta Min and Ta La Baw are famous Karen traditional meals available at the market.
While many vendors maintain cleanliness, the overall cleanliness of the market area can be an issue due to litter. It's always good to observe the preparation area.
